Tradify vs TradeDocs: Pricing and affordability
Tradify’s pricing can add up quickly, especially as your team grows. Many small trade businesses end up paying more over time, often for features they don’t fully use.
TradeDocs keeps pricing simple and predictable. It’s $35 NZD/month for a solo tradie, or $50 NZD/month for an organisation with unlimited electricians. No complicated tiers, no paying per user, and no surprises.
